How to fill out informed consent injectable fillers

How to fill out informed consent injectable fillers:
01
Carefully read and review the informed consent form provided by the medical professional or clinic offering the injectable fillers. Make sure to understand the purpose, potential risks, benefits, and expected outcomes of the procedure.
02
Consult with the medical professional who will be performing the injectable fillers. Discuss your expectations, concerns, and any medical history that may be relevant.
03
Review and sign the informed consent form. Ensure that all sections are complete, including personal information, procedure details, risks and side effects, and consent for the treatment.
04
Ask any remaining questions or seek clarification on any points that are unclear to you before signing the form.
05
Keep a copy of the signed informed consent form for your records.
06
Follow any pre-procedure instructions given by the medical professional, such as avoiding certain medications or treatments, fasting, or adhering to specific skincare routines.
Who needs informed consent injectable fillers:
01
Individuals considering receiving injectable fillers for cosmetic or medical purposes. This may include those seeking to enhance facial features, reduce the appearance of wrinkles or scars, or correct certain medical conditions.
02
People who have consulted and received advice from a qualified medical professional specializing in injectable fillers.
03
Patients who understand the potential risks, benefits, and limitations of the procedure and have made an informed decision to proceed with the treatment.
04
Individuals who are in good overall health and do not have any contraindications that would prevent them from safely receiving injectable fillers.
05
Patients who are aware of the importance of following aftercare instructions and seeking medical attention if any complications or adverse reactions occur.

What is informed consent injectable fillers?
Informed consent for injectable fillers is a process where patients are given detailed information about the risks, benefits, and alternatives of the treatment before agreeing to undergo the procedure.
Who is required to file informed consent injectable fillers?
Medical professionals, such as doctors or nurses, who perform injectable filler procedures are required to have patients sign informed consent forms prior to the treatment.
How to fill out informed consent injectable fillers?
To fill out an informed consent form for injectable fillers, medical professionals should provide clear and thorough information about the procedure, potential risks, expected results, and alternative treatments. Patients should also have the opportunity to ask questions and express any concerns.
What is the purpose of informed consent injectable fillers?
The purpose of informed consent for injectable fillers is to ensure that patients fully understand the treatment they are about to undergo, including the associated risks and benefits, so they can make an informed decision.
What information must be reported on informed consent injectable fillers?
Informed consent forms for injectable fillers should include details about the treatment procedure, potential risks and side effects, expected outcomes, alternative treatments, and any costs involved.
